While it would be unfair to call Nintendo DS platformer Super Princess Peach a "strange" game, it was certainly an unexpected surprise when it made its debut. Appearing on the surface to simply be another 2D sidescrolling game with Peach front and center, this 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:underrated Mario spinoff game included its own unique gimmick.

Peach's abilities in this game revolved around her emotions, allowing her to tap into destructive and world-shaping powers based on her mood. Yes, there's a conversation to be had about how one of the few female-focused games in the series just so happens to center on her being emotional. But it's at least a fun time.

Well over a decade before 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:Assassin's Creed made history fun and stabby, Mario Is Missing was many children's first unfortunate foray into the world of educational video games. Those impressionable youths who saw its distinct Super Mario World sprite style were in for a rude awakening.

Mario Is Missing sees you playing as Luigi, traveling throughout the real world in search of his lost brother. But if you're afraid that sounds too interesting, don't worry. The gameplay almost entirely consists of historical and geographical trivia as you trudge from landmark to landmark. But at least the PC version's Luigi sprite is entertainingly unnerving.

Yoshi is no stranger to having his own game, so it makes sense that he'd get a chance to shake things up a bit, or at least a chance to tilt things around. Yoshi's Topsy-Turvy on the Game Boy Advance requires you to move the entire handheld system to control, a quality you'd think would be more common based on 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:every video game commercial ever.

The game relies on a mix of D-pad movement and tilting the system itself. Unfortunately, many players didn't resonate with this unexpected control scheme. Maybe it would have been received better under its non-US title, Yoshi's Universal Gravitation. Or maybe it would have been confused with an 80s synth-pop album.

On the outside, Alleyway just looks like a typical Breakout clone, and frankly, that's exactly what this Game Boy launch title is. But the unusual nature of this particular game comes not from its gameplay, but from its lore.

On the box and in the game's intro, you'll see Mario himself taking charge of the pill-shaped spaceship you're supposed to be controlling as you bounce balls into breakable blocks. It doesn't affect the gameplay at all, and you might even miss it entirely. A real gold star on Mario's resume.

Somehow, the WarioWare games aren't the weirdest shenanigans Wario himself has gotten into. Minigames are one thing, but a costume-changing platformer in the 🐎168澳洲幸运5开奖网:same vein as Princess Peach: Showtime! long before that game came out? Sure.

You control Wario like a typical platformer, except it also requires the Nintendo DS touch controls while you move him around with the D-pad or face buttons. The stylus changes your costume while also using each look's signature abilities. Naturally, it's all in the pursuit of treasure. Got to stay on-brand.

There are only so many ways a light gun game could work in the Mario series, and Yoshi's Safari didn't find any of them. Instead, it came up with its own idea. Sure, Mario is fun to control while riding Yoshi. But what if we also gave him a bazooka?

Ok, to be fair, it's just the SNES Super Scope, but really, that thing looks like a rocket launcher, doesn't it? Your goal is to rescue the definitely-not-just-a-one-off Jewelry Land from Bowser and his Koopalings, and apparently only a gun can do the job. This Japan-exclusive (despite being fully in English) Super Famicom game sees you playing as Wanda, a now long-forgotten fairy character who must guide Mario and friends to their goal in each level. Just don't tell her how easy it would be to take the buckets off of their heads. She's trying so hard.

Mario has gone to space, dominated at the Olympics, and even done the impossible by having a group of friends able to regularly hang out. But you want to know 🤪the real scoop. Has he ever closed a door?

Don't you worry. Hotel Mario 168澳洲幸运5开奖网:on the Philips CD-i predicted that burning question and answered it decades ago. Much like most games on the system, it continues the trend of controlling like cold molasses, and the story about Mario searching through Bowser's hotels to find Peach does little to make up for it.
